I generally have a few of these around that I made but just for something to keep in the pack, and only choosing one, (besides a handgun) should it be the folding slingshot with 200 shot or the 26" blowgun with 2 dozen broadhead darts? Both are effective, accurate and super lightweight but I keep going back and forth on which one to keep packed. The blowgun is more accurate but the slingshot has more immediate stopping power.
